Introduction
The Maryland State Retirement Agency is the
administrator of the Maryland State Retirement and Pension System (“System”).
The System is a $67.6 billion defined benefit retirement system covering
governmental employees within the State of Maryland.
The Agency is seeking to hire three (3)
Accountant Trainees to add to its Finance Division. Primary duties include
efficient and accurate General and Subsidiary Ledger accounting, maintenance
and full cycle level of closing accounting books and records in accordance with
generally accepted accounting principles (GAAP); preparation of financial
statements, graphs, charts, presentations, and communications both for internal
and external distribution; research and resolution of complex problems and
sensitive issues and the ability to exercise creativity in devising solutions
to problems. Must also maintain organized and concise files of important
documents, reports, and records and assist in responding to audit inquiries and
requests.

POSITION DUTIES
Accountant Trainees have
but are not limited to the following responsibilities:
Maintaining accounts receivable, document bills and supporting documentation
Maintaining accounts payable, ensure timely payment of invoices, confirming validity of the debt and gathering appropriate signatures
Assisting with Timekeeping and Payroll processing
Updating financial records via accounting software
Preparing annual budgets under the purview of senior management
Analyzing financial statements and prepare balance sheets
Assisting with the month-end and year-end full closing process and production of required financial reports and filings.

BENEFITS
Contractual employees who work for an agency covered under the State Employee and Retiree Health and Welfare Benefits Program, have a current employment contract and work 30 or more hours a week (or on average 130 hours per month) may be eligible for subsidized health benefits coverage for themselves and their dependents. As a contractual employee, you will be responsible for paying 25% of the premiums for your medical and prescription coverage, including any eligible dependents you have enrolled. The State of Maryland will subsidize the remaining 75% of the cost for these benefits. You can also elect to enroll in dental coverage, accidental death and dismemberment insurance, and life insurance, but will be responsible to pay the full premium for these benefits.
Leave may be granted to a contractual employee who has worked 120 days in a 12 month period. This leave accrues at a rate of one hour for every 30 hours worked, not to exceed 40 hours per calendar year.
